Sr. Principal Embedded Software Engineer

Coherent Corp. US
Warren, NJ Full Time
POSTED ON 5/1/2024

Primary Duties & Responsibilities

Software Architecture and Design: Works as a member of a cross-disciplinary team of systems engineers, optical engineers, electrical engineers, and FPGA engineers to conceptualize a system solution that meets customer requirements. Responsible for architecting, designing, and documenting software for assigned projects. Creates design documentation including Software Requirements Documents, block diagrams, Software Design Documents, and Interface Control Documents. May serve as the lead software engineer on assigned projects.

Software Development and Test: Develops software (primarily embedded) to meet the requirements of the system under development. Writes software test plans and tests software at various levels of integration (unit tests, tests on target architecture, test with target electronics). Writes software scripts and tools to support software development and system test.

System Integration and Test Support: Develops Software Test Plans and supports integration and test activities from initial board-level bring up through final system test. 

New Business Development: Participates in writing proposals and providing cost and schedule estimates in support of new business pursuits.

Technical Expertise: Subject matter expert with extensive knowledge and expertise in embedded systems and software development. Work on significant and unique issues without considerable direction. Implement new products, processes, standards or operational plans that will have impact on the achievement of functional results.

Education & Experience

Typically requires a minimum of 12 years of related experience with a Bachelor’s degree; or 10 years and a Master’s degree; or a PhD with 7 years experience; or equivalent experience.

Skills

Must have significant demonstrated experience in architecting and designing software solutions in embedded systems. Must have deep understanding of tradeoffs involved in hardware/software functional partitioning.

Must have a strong understanding of embedded processor platforms and be familiar with FPGAs and system-on-chip devices. Experience with AMD/Xilinx platforms is preferred.

Must have significant past experience developing software in C and C , and a strong background in object-oriented programming. Must have strong debugging and troubleshooting skills. Experience developing in one or more of the following are also highly desirable: C#, Python, LabVIEW, Rust.

Must have significant experience developing software for real-time operating systems (RTOS) and/or embedded Linux.

Must have strong understanding of embedded hardware devices, chip-to-chip interfaces, and networking protocols.

Must have demonstrated experience working with cross-disciplinary engineering teams to develop and test highly-functional integrated systems.

Experience working with laser systems is desired but not required. Past experience on high-reliability systems for defense and/or space is desired but not required.

Must be able to obtain/maintain a US Government security clearance if one is required to perform the job responsibilities.

Working Conditions

Primarily an engineering design function with office working conditions.

Physical Requirements

Primarily an engineering design function with few physical requirements.

Safety Requirements

All employees are required to follow the site EHS procedures and Coherent Corp. Corporate EHS standards.

Quality and Environmental Responsibilities

Depending on location, this position may be responsible for the execution and maintenance of the ISO 9000, 9001, 14001 and/or other applicable standards that may apply to the relevant roles and responsibilities within the Quality Management System and Environmental Management System.

Culture Commitment

Ensure adherence to company’s values (ICARE) in all aspects of your position at Coherent Corp.:

Integrity – Create an Environment of Trust

Collaboration – Innovate Through the Sharing of Ideas

Accountability – Own the Process and the Outcome

Respect – Recognize the Value in Everyone

Enthusiasm – Find a Sense of Purpose in Work


 

Coherent Corp. is an equal opportunity/affirmative action employer. All qualified applicants will receive consideration for employment without regard to sex, gender identity, sexual orientation, race, color, religion, national origin, disability, protected Veteran status, age, or any other characteristic protected by law.


 

 

To conform to U.S. Government export regulations (ITAR), applicant must be a U.S. citizen, lawful permanent resident of the U.S., protected individual as defined by 8. U.S.C. 1324b(a)(3), or eligible to obtain the required authorizations from the U.S. Department of State."

Salary.com Estimation for Sr. Principal Embedded Software Engineer in Warren, NJ
$155,234 to $179,612
If your compensation planning software is too rigid to deploy winning incentive strategies, it’s time to find an adaptable solution. Compensation Planning
Enhance your organization's compensation strategy with salary data sets that HR and team managers can use to pay your staff right. Surveys & Data Sets

Sign up to receive alerts about other jobs that are on the Sr. Principal Embedded Software Engineer career path.

Click the checkbox next to the jobs that you are interested in.

Income Estimation: 
$156,550 - $183,927
Income Estimation: 
$160,800 - $188,985
Income Estimation: 
$116,284 - $130,885
Income Estimation: 
$141,122 - $164,155
Income Estimation: 
$141,122 - $164,155
Income Estimation: 
$156,550 - $183,927

Sign up to receive alerts about other jobs with skills like those required for the Sr. Principal Embedded Software Engineer.

Click the checkbox next to the jobs that you are interested in.

  • Bug/Defect Analysis Skill

    • Income Estimation: $71,402 - $95,061
    • Income Estimation: $72,850 - $104,000
  • Debugging Skill

    • Income Estimation: $71,402 - $95,061
    • Income Estimation: $72,850 - $104,000
View Core, Job Family, and Industry Job Skills and Competency Data for more than 15,000 Job Titles Skills Library

Job openings at Coherent Corp. US

Coherent Corp. US
Hired Organization Address Dayton, OH Full Time
To conform to U.S. Government export regulations (ITAR), applicant must be a U.S. citizen, lawful permanent resident of ...
Coherent Corp. US
Hired Organization Address Saxonburg, PA Full Time
Job Summary Provides general administrative support to MPZ, and Crystal Growth p roduction groups including business man...
Coherent Corp. US
Hired Organization Address Easton, PA Full Time
Primary Duties & Responsibilities Installation, operation, repair and maintenance of building support systems such as: E...
Coherent Corp. US
Hired Organization Address Easton, PA Full Time
Primary Duties & Responsibilities Ability to excel in a cross-organizational, cross-cultural, global team environment Ab...

Not the job you're looking for? Here are some other Sr. Principal Embedded Software Engineer jobs in the Warren, NJ area that may be a better fit.

Sr Principal FPGA Engineer

Coherent Corp. US, Warren, NJ

Sr. Principal Laser Engineer

Coherent Corp. US, Warren, NJ